Volta Expands DOOH Advertising at Walgreens

"As we expand our DC fast charging presence across the country, Walgreens is an ideal match for faster forms of Volta charging given the average time a Walgreens shopper typically spends in-store," Scott Mercer, founder and CEO of Volta, said in a news release. "The next phase of our work with Walgreens will provide people with a quick, convenient and meaningful charge that is tailored to their shopping experience while bringing us another step closer to a clean energy future."

"Walgreens is committed to providing customers with new and different digital experiences alongside convenient solutions that help them lead healthier lives," Luke Kigel, vice president of Walgreens integrated media and leader of Walgreens Advertising Group, said in the release.
 

Volta Inc. is expanding its partnership with Walgreens and growing its use of direct current (DC), fast-charging electric vehicle (EV) stalls. Leveraged by Walgreens Advertising Group, Volta will roll out 1,000 fast-charging stations to over 500 Walgreens stores in the U.S.

Volta began working with Walgreens in 2019 and currently has stations outside of 49 stores. Volta operates a nationwide network of EV chargers that incorporate large-format digital displays that double as a digital out-of-home (DOOH) advertising opportunity. Volta installs these location-based media stations in high-traffic retail locations, including Albertsons Companies and Whole Foods Market locations, and partners with advertisers to sponsor the service.

This agreement furthers Volta’s DC fast charging expansion strategy and Walgreens’ support of initiatives that lower vehicle emissions.
